VB-Homepage Tipp 140

Dynamische zugewiesene IP Adresse abfragen

Wenn Sie in einem Firmennetz oder über einen Provider eine dynamisch zugewiesene IP-Adresse erhalten, wissen Sie in aller Regel nicht welche es ist, da wäre dann nachfolgender Tipp interessant, der genau diese ermittelt.
Damit der Tipp auch klappt, müssen Sie auch eine Verbindung geöffnet haben.
Öffnen Sie ein neues Projekt.

Fügen Sie ein Ihrer Form
Label Objekt (Label1) und einen
CommandButton (Command1) hinzu.     (Command1.Caption = "Abfrage").

Fügen Sie außerdem noch ein Zusatzsteuerelement hinzu. ( MSWINSCK.OCX )
Microsoft Winsock Control 5.0

Geben Sie unter
Form_Load folgendes ein.

Winsock1.Protocol = sckTCPProtocol

Dem Commandbutton vergeben Sie folgende Anweisungen unter
Command1_Click.

Winsock1.Connect
Label1 = Winsock1.LocalIP
Winsock1.Close

Starten Sie Ihr Projekt und Klicken Sie auf den Button
Es wird Ihnen daraufhin Ihre zugewiesene IP-Adresse angezeigt.

Tipp-Download

Quelle :

Zurück zur Übersichtsseite